Practical Publisher Notes for Implementation

Before deploying this asset across your digital properties, follow these practical steps to ensure optimal performance:

  1. Test Across Devices: Preview the graphic on desktop, tablet, and mobile screens to ensure legibility and visual balance.
  2. Check Thumbnail Visibility: Verify that the core message remains clear when scaled down to standard blog archive or social media thumbnail sizes.
  3. Experiment with Typography Pairings: Try placing the graphic beside serif fonts for a traditional look, sans serif fonts for modernity, or script fonts for added elegance. Ensure the combinations do not create visual clutter.
  4. Optimize File Size: Compress images properly for web performance without sacrificing quality. Large file sizes can slow down page load times, negatively impacting SEO and user experience.
  5. Verify Licensing: Confirm the commercial license terms before using the asset on monetized websites, affiliate pages, or in paid content products. Understanding the rights associated with digital download assets is crucial for legal compliance.
  6. Contrast and Readability: Test the design in black and white to ensure it holds up without color dependency, which is useful for certain print applications or accessibility considerations.
